Patient Care Coordinator

4 months ago


Valatie NY United States Mondovi Dental Full time
Overview:

As a Dental Patient Care Coordinator at Mondovi Dental, you will play a pivotal role in ensuring a seamless and exceptional patient experience. You will be the first point of contact for patients, responsible for greeting them warmly, scheduling appointments, managing patient records, and providing administrative support to the dental team. Your friendly demeanor, organizational skills, and attention to detail will contribute to the success of our practice and the satisfaction of our patients.

Schedule (days/hours): M-T 8am-6pm, Occasional F 9am-1pm Responsibilities:
Greet Patients
Verify and collect insurance coverage information
Assist patients with financial arrangements for treatment
Book appointments, answer general questions, and other associated support
Preferred Qualifications:
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build rapport with patients and colleagues.
Strong organizational skills and attention to detail, with the ability to multitask and prioritize tasks effectively.
About:
Compensation range: $17.00 - $20.00 per hour.

Benefits are determined by employment status/hours worked and include paid time off ("PTO"), health, dental, vision, health savings account, telemedicine, flexible spending accounts, life insurance, disability insurance, employee discount programs, pet insurance, and a 401k plan.
